Sudoku is simple to play. The board is divided into 9x9 cells. The cells are grouped into nine 3x3 boxes. Some cells are prefilled with numbers. Your aim is to fill all empty cells so that each row, column and each 3x3 box contain all numbers 1-9. No numbers 1-9 should repeat within a row, column or any 3x3 box.
When "Sudoku" is started, it goes into the demo mode. At the bottom of the window, it shows "Options". Press the left selection key will show the "Options" menu. When playing, use the joy stick to move the piece up/down/left or right. To set or change the current cell, type a number. The number will be shown in blue. If you are 100% sure that the number is correct, then you can mark it as PERMANENTLY set by pressing the joy stock. The cell will change to green. You can change a cell at any time. If you enter an invalid number, it will appear red.
